First time Cobalt owner here. Purchase a used 2015 R5 it's the Volvo Penta 430 from a dealership. Everything ran fine on the test drive. Brought it home and had it serviced (change fluids, standard look over ) Boat has been sitting for a couple months waiting on good weather. Left on our trip today and Put it in the water. Ran fine for about 5 minutes at around 25-40 MPH. Then got a warning buzzer and a loss of power. Engine light came on, and the triangular light with the exclamation point came on. Volvo engine gauge says to check the engine and consult the operators manual. I can run it in limp mode, but the moment I try to give power, it runs for 30 seconds and then repeats with loss of power. Coolant was running 156-160 degrees, oil pressure was 1/2 to 3/4 on the gauge. Checked the oil and it is within range. Does anyone have any suggestions for me? Supposed to use this all week!!

Thanks for the info!! I was able to find someone to hook up their laptop and run the code scanner. Cylinder 2 was misfiring causing the two warnings. Pulled the spark plug wire and it was getting spark so we loaded the boat on the trailer and took it to his shop. I had him go ahead and replace all the spark plugs since we were replacing cylinder number two plug anyway. That seemed to be the issue; 1 bad spark plug!! But at least it was something simple!!

I had that exact same thing happen on my new to me 2014 R5 with the VP 380. First time out, ran great and then heading back home got the check engine light and limp mode home. 199 hours on it. Changed out the plugs and it runs like a top again.
